[0031] Such as Figure 1-Figure 7 As shown, a kind of industrial transportation robot that can overcome obstacles includes a rectangular chassis 1, and the two sides of the chassis 1 are sequentially symmetrically arranged with rear wheels 2, overturning wheels 3, auxiliary wheels 4 and front wheels 5 along its walking direction, and each side One end of the wheel shaft of the turning wheel 3 is connected to the obstacle-crossing power mechanism 6, and the other end is connected with the connecting plate 7 between the wheel axle of the rear wheel 2 on this side. The chassis 1 is fixedly connected, and the output end of the power motor 61 is connected to the first transmission gear 63.
